Toyota Corolla Cross: Relay

On-vehicle Inspection

ON-VEHICLE INSPECTION

PROCEDURE

1. INSPECT NO. 1 ELECTRONIC FUEL INJECTION MAIN RELAY (EFI-MAIN NO. 1)

(a) Measure the resistance according to the value(s) in the table below.

Standard Resistance:

Tester Connection

Condition

Specified Condition

3 - 5

Battery voltage not applied between terminals 1 and 2

10 kΩ or higher

Battery voltage applied between terminals 1 and 2

Below 1 Ω

If the result is not as specified, replace the No. 1 electronic fuel injection main relay (EFI-MAIN NO. 1).
